Aston Villa sign Yannick Bolasie on-loan

Aston Villa have announced the signing of Everton winger Yannick Bolasie, on a season-long loan.

The Toffees winger joins Steve Bruce's side just a matter of days after the capture of Anwar El-Ghazi from Lille, strengthening the club's options out wide.

The 29-year-old was spotted at Villa Park during the 2-2 draw with Brentford, with the club beating Middlesbrough to his signing.

The former Crystal Palace star admitted that the club was a big draw, and expressed his intentions to get the side promoted after joining.

"My main aim here is to get this club promoted. A club of this stature has to be in the Premier League." He said.

"I looked around both Villa Park and the training ground, and me and my family just said, 'wow'. It's Premier League everywhere you look."

"I'm here to make myself smile again and use all my ability to try and help the team. It's great to be here."
